Whether planting a garden, creating a project, writing a book, or transforming our lives, we all need to have and follow an effective system, work hard, sweat, and wait for nature to take its course in order to see results.  Plant the seeds you want to see in your life, water those seeds regularly and then patiently allow the sun and Spirit do the rest.
